Most people pick a fiber supplement the same way, grab the biggest tub, take a full scoop, and wait.

Then the bloating hits. The gas kicks in. By day three they've decided fiber supplements don't work and the tub goes under the sink forever.

The problem isn't fiber. The problem is picking the wrong type for the wrong symptom.

Different fiber supplements work through completely different mechanisms. Psyllium forms a gel. Insoluble fiber adds bulk. Methylcellulose can't be fermented at all. Acacia breaks down slowly. Each one does something the others don't.

Here's the match that most people never see:

🔴 Constipation without bloating → Psyllium husk. Best-researched option, covers constipation, IBS pain, cholesterol, and blood sugar in one supplement.

🔴 Constipation with bloating→ Acacia or PHGG. Both ferment slowly so gas stays low while the bulking still happens.

🔴 Bloating without constipation→ Acacia. Gentle on an already irritated gut, effective without aggravating symptoms.

🔴 Gas no matter what you try→ Methylcellulose. Gut bacteria literally cannot ferment it, so zero gas gets produced anywhere 
in the process.

🔴 IBS with abdominal pain→ Psyllium at 10 grams daily. One clinical trial showed it dropped abdominal pain scores by 90 points. Wheat bran managed 58. Placebo hit 49. The difference is significant.

🔴 Alternating constipation and diarrhea→ Calcium polycarbophil. Holds water and releases it slowly, normalizing stool consistency regardless of which direction your gut swings that morning.

One warning on inulin: it gets a lot of attention as a prebiotic. For a robust gut it delivers. For anyone already prone to bloating, it ferments fast and causes serious discomfort. Start with acacia or PHGG first.

Now the part that ruins most first attempts.

Labels are written for a gut that already handles fiber well. Start at a quarter of the serving size. Hold for three to four days. Build up slowly over two weeks.

Water is not optional. 200ml minimum per serving, 500ml for larger doses. Dry powder straight into your mouth without water can cause it to swell in your throat — this has landed people in emergency rooms.

Week one gas is not a failure. It is your colon bacteria adjusting to a new food source. This is exactly what is supposed to happen. Most people quit at the moment things are about to improve.

Results for bowel regularity come in five to seven days. Bloating settles in two to three weeks. Cholesterol changes take two months or more — which is why reactive, occasional use never delivers the real benefits.

If symptoms have been running for months — persistent bloating, alternating habits, pain that fiber isn't touching — that usually points to something deeper. Gut dysbiosis, SIBO, or food sensitivities all produce symptoms that fiber can temporarily mask but won't fix.
